CONCEPT QUESTION. Interest rates usually ___ during recessions and typically ___ during periods of economic expansion Question options: (OPTION 3 IS WRONG) 1) fall; rise 2) rise; rise 3) rise; fall 4) fall; fall

Answers

Interest rates usually fall during recessions and typically rise during periods of economic expansion. The correct option is 1) fall; rise.

An interest rate is the amount of interest charged on a debt, usually expressed as an annual percentage of the loan amount. It's also a method of expressing the cost of borrowing money. In general, interest rates vary with the risk level of the loan and the borrower; higher risk borrowers typically pay higher interest rates than lower risk borrowers.

During a recession, the interest rates usually fall. When the economy slows down, the central bank lowers interest rates to encourage spending, borrowing, and investment. Because borrowing is less expensive, businesses can expand, individuals can purchase goods and services on credit, and investors can invest in the economy by buying assets such as real estate.

When the economy is expanding, interest rates tend to increase. Higher interest rates, in theory, discourage borrowing and investment because borrowing becomes more expensive. As a result, the economy slows down, but this is a method of avoiding inflation.

Option 1 is the answer.

Marketing is sometimes accused by critics of being "evil and unethical" – Brands nowadays seek various ways to integrate ethics into their marketing activities:
A) Define the term ethical marketing and explain why it is important for organisations to consider the integration of ethical dimensions within their marketing strategy. Use an example to support your answer
B) Using examples, identify and discuss ethical issues in relation to two of the four Ps (product, price, place or promotion)

Answers

Ethical marketing refers to the practice of conducting marketing activities in a morally responsible and socially conscious manner. It is important for organizations to integrate ethical dimensions into their marketing strategy to build trust, enhance brand reputation, and meet the expectations of socially conscious consumers.

Ethical marketing involves considering the impact of marketing activities on various stakeholders, including customers, employees, communities, and the environment. By aligning marketing efforts with ethical principles, organizations can build long-term relationships with customers based on trust and transparency. For example, Patagonia, an outdoor clothing company, has integrated ethical dimensions into its marketing strategy. The company promotes environmental sustainability and ethical sourcing practices, which resonates with its target audience of environmentally conscious consumers. Patagonia's marketing campaigns emphasize the durability and recyclability of their products, highlighting their commitment to reducing waste and promoting a more sustainable lifestyle. By aligning their marketing messages with their ethical values, Patagonia has been able to differentiate itself from competitors and build a strong brand image that attracts socially conscious consumers.

Ethical issues can arise in different aspects of marketing, including the four Ps. Let's consider two examples:

Product: One ethical issue related to the product is product safety. Organizations have a responsibility to ensure that their products are safe for consumers to use. Failure to meet safety standards can lead to harm or health risks for consumers. For instance, if a pharmaceutical company releases a drug without conducting adequate safety testing, it can endanger the health and well-being of consumers.

Promotion: Ethical issues in promotion often involve deceptive or misleading advertising practices. For example, if a company exaggerates the benefits of a product or makes false claims, it can deceive consumers and undermine their trust. Misleading advertising can also create unrealistic expectations, leading to customer dissatisfaction when the product fails to meet the advertised claims. In both of these examples, organizations must consider the ethical implications of their marketing decisions and ensure they prioritize the well-being and trust of consumers. By addressing these ethical issues, organizations can demonstrate their commitment to responsible marketing practices and maintain a positive brand image.
